I lived in Buffalo NY in January 1966 when we had the worst and famous "Blizzard Of 1966". We were stranded at a friend's house for 3 days when we got close to 8 feet of snow in a short time. Our friend's house had snow drifts due to high wind of about 10 feet. At the house's lower level all the windows and door were blocked by snow. Now I'm dreaming of Florida...!!!!

Funny you should mention it, but I well remember the '78 blizzard. I'd been at an HVAC class in LaCross, WI and it hit while on my way home.
Got as far as Gary, IN (living in Terre Haute then) and they had Hwy41 closed. No hotel vacancies. I cut over to Illinois and South on Hwy1 which was somewhat
plowed for some reason and I remember seeing the top 2ft of a semi on the side at one point. Snow was piled 8 to 10 ft on both sides. Like driving through a tunnel.
Finally made it home ok to find that my pregnant (ex)wife had been pulling people out of ditches with our F100 just for fun LOL!
